ROS基於PPTP方式的***連接 ----------------------------------------------------------------- 網吧1 192.168.1.0/24 網關192.168.1.254 PPTP-IP 10.0.0.1 (總店) 網吧2 192.168.2.0/24 網關192.168.2.254 PPTP-IP 10.0.0.2 (分店2) 網吧3 192.168.3.0/24 網關192.168.3.254 PPTP-IP 10.0.0.3 (分店3) ----------------------------------------------------------------- 網吧1設置(總店) 1、添加PPTP用戶 添加網吧2的連接用戶和密碼 ppp secret> add name=bar1 service=pptp password=12345 local-address=10.0.0.1 remote-address=10.0.0.2 添加網吧3的連接用戶和密碼 ppp secret> add name=bar2 service=pptp password=12345 local-address=10.0.0.1 remote-address=10.0.0.3 注:name=XXX password=XXX 請根據個人喜好自由設定 local-address是本地的PPTP-IP remote-address是遠程的PPTP-IP
2、在PPTP服務列表中添加上述兩個用戶
interface pptp-server> add user=bar1 interface pptp-server> add user=bar2 注:user=XXX 一定要與前面設定的XXX對應
3、啓用PPTP服務
interface pptp-server server> set enabled=yes ----------------------------------------------------------------- 網吧2設置 添加PPTP客戶端
interface pptp-client> add connect-to=XXX.XXX.XXX.XXX user=bar1 \ \... password=12345 disabled=no
網吧3設置 添加PPTP客戶端
interface pptp-client> add connect-to=XXX.XXX.XXX.XXX user=bar2 \ \... password=12345 disabled=no 注:connect-to=XXX.XXX.XXX.XXX 填總店的公網IP ----------------------------------------------------------------- 至此,我們已在總店的路由設置好了分店的連接帳號和密碼並啓用了PPTP ,兩個分店都已設置好了PPTP客戶端。三個獨立的網絡已經通過PPTP建立 了隧道。我們在總店的路器已經可以ping通10.0.0.2和10.0.0.3,在兩個 分店的路由器也可以ping通10.0.0.1,但10.0.0.2與10.0.0.3間不能互通 三個內網也不能互通。現在我們再來做一些設置 ----------------------------------------------------------------- 網吧1路由設置 ip route add dst-address 192.168.2.0/24 gateway 10.0.0.2 ip route add dst-address 192.168.3.0/24 gateway 10.0.0.3 網吧2路由設置 ip route add dst-address 192.168.1.0/24 gateway 10.0.0.1 網吧3路由設置 ip route add dst-address 192.168.1.0/24 gateway 10.0.0.1 ----------------------------------------------------------------- 通過以上步驟告知了總店和分店路由的上不屬於本網段的IP來源及虛擬網關 現在總店分別與兩個分店的網絡可以互通,但兩個分店之間還不能互通,所 以還需要在兩個分店的路由上添加路由規則 ----------------------------------------------------------------- 網吧2路由設置 ip route add dst-address 10.0.0.0/24 gateway 10.0.0.1 ip route add dst-address 192.168.3.0/24 gateway 10.0.0.1 網吧3路由設置 ip route add dst-address 10.0.0.0/24 gateway 10.0.0.1 ip route add dst-address 192.168.2.0/24 gateway 10.0.0.1
至此三個網絡之間可以完全互聯互通,歡迎大家繼續探討! |
|